Cet article a fait l’objet d’une traduction automatique. Pour afficher l’article en anglais, activez la case d’option Anglais. Vous pouvez également afficher le texte anglais dans une fenêtre contextuelle en faisant glisser le pointeur de la souris sur le texte traduit.
Traduction
Anglais

UriIdnScope énumération

 

Date de publication : novembre 2016

Fournit les valeurs possibles pour le paramètre de configuration de la System.Configuration.IdnElement dans le System.Configuration espace de noms.

Espace de noms:   System
Assembly:  System (dans System.dll)

public enum UriIdnScope

Nom du membreDescription
All

Cette valeur convertit tous les noms de domaine Unicode en leurs équivalents Punycode (noms IDN).

AllExceptIntranet

Cette valeur convertit tous les noms de domaine Unicode externes pour utiliser les équivalents Punycode (noms IDN). Dans ce cas pour gérer des noms internationaux sur l’Intranet local, les serveurs DNS qui sont utilisés pour l’Intranet doivent prendre en charge les noms Unicode.

None

Cette valeur ne convertira pas tous les noms de domaine Unicode pour utiliser Punycode. Il s’agit de la valeur par défaut qui est cohérente avec le comportement de .NET Framework 2.0.

Existants Uri classe a été étendu pour prendre en charge pour les identificateurs de ressources International (IR) selon la norme RFC 3987. Les utilisateurs actuels ne verront pas toute modification du comportement de .NET Framework 2.0, sauf si elles activent spécifiquement des IRI. Cela garantit la compatibilité des applications avec les versions antérieures du .NET Framework.

L’attribut de nom de domaine internationaux (IDN) contrôle uniquement le traitement des IDN. Tous les autres IRI (normalisation des caractères, par exemple) sont toujours effectuées par défaut.

Le paramètre de configuration pour le System.Configuration.IdnElement sera lue une fois lorsque la première Uri construction de la classe. Modifications apportées aux paramètres de configuration après cette heure sont ignorées.

Pour plus d’informations sur la prise en charge IRI, consultez la section Notes pour le Uri classe.

.NET Framework
Disponible depuis 2.0
Silverlight
Disponible depuis 2.0
Silverlight pour Windows Phone
Disponible depuis 7.0
Retour au début
Afficher: